Requirements
  • High School Diploma or equivalent experience.
  • ARRT (R) or ARRT (MR) or ARMRIT certification.
  • State license, if applicable.
  • CPR Certification.
  • Valid state driver's license, as applicable.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Associate's Degree or equivalent experience.
  • Registry in Magnetic Resonance by the ARRT.
  • 1 year of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Experience.
Physical Requirements

The employee may be exposed to outside weather conditions during patient transport and a strong magnetic field. May be exposed to blood/body fluids and infectious disease when interacting with patients.
